§ 23a-28c-9

Ask AI about this
23A-28C-9. Notice to immediate family.No person, other than in the performance of official duties, may disclose the identity and biographical information concerning a victim of a crime of violence or of a violation of §22-22-7 until reasonable efforts have been made to provide notice to one of the immediate family. Source: SL 1986, ch 178; SDCL §22-1-12; SL 2005, ch 120, §§365, 366; SL 2014, ch 116, §9.
